Rate limiting on the Brindlegate gateway is enforced per client token, token-bucket style. Exceeding a bucket returns 429 with a retry hint; do not raise limits during an incident without paging the platform lead. Burst allowances reset on a fixed window, not sliding, so short spikes at window edges are expected and usually harmless. Shedding kicks in automatically above the global ceiling. If you need to verify current enforcement, the active constants are these.

tuning constants:
RATE_LIMITS = {
    "istox": 465,
    "wendor": 846,
    "novvan": 466,
    "julok": 655,
    "sorax": 651,
    "belath": 752,
    "druax": 1007,
}

// Encoding sniffing for user-uploaded text files in Saltgrass.
// We check BOM first, then a capped statistical pass (8 KB max)
// to avoid unbounded reads on hostile uploads. Ambiguous files
// fall back to this constant rather than guessing, which closed
// the smuggling vector flagged in the last audit. Fixed as of the
// build noted below.

trace token, bawif-tajof: htk14_21e308fc7b4137

## Local Setup — Tracewyn

Tracewyn stitches request spans across our microservices so you can follow a call from the gateway through every downstream hop. Start the collector with `make trace-up`, then enable header propagation in each service you run locally. Spans are persisted for replay during incident review. The span store is reachable at the connection string below.

database URL for bahop-yagep: mssql://sildor_svc:35ha7jz@db-fb6d.nelvrodyn.example:5432/casath